Many car owners today face a difficult choice between traditional internal combustion engines, classic hybrids and new electrification technologies. Nissan X-Trail with the e-POWER system offers a unique solution where the engine operates solely as a generator, without directly transmitting torque to the wheels. This radically changes the driving experience, but raises a lot of questions for those looking for time-tested technology.
Owners of this model often share conflicting experiences: some are delighted with the smooth ride and instant response of the gas pedal, while others complain about the performance of the hybrid battery at low temperatures. To understand whether this technology should be trusted, it is necessary to analyze not only advertising brochures, but also real stories of operation on Russian roads.
Features of the e-POWER system in real conditions
The main feature that users note is the car’s behavior at the start and in city traffic. The internal combustion engine here plays the role of an auxiliary element, charging the battery, and movement is carried out exclusively by the electric motor. You get the performance of an electric car, but without the hassle of searching for a charging station.
However, many drivers are surprised by the strange behavior of the engine during sudden acceleration or long driving on the highway. When the battery is discharged to a certain level and the load on the electric motor increases, 1.5-liter turbo engine starts working at higher speeds. This may seem unnatural as the vehicle speed may be slow and the engine sound may be loud and monotonous.
It is important to understand that the energy management system is configured to prioritize economy, but in severe conditions it goes into component protection mode. At extremely low temperatures below -30°C, regenerative braking efficiency can be reduced by 40-50%, which requires more careful attention to the braking distance.

Fuel consumption: myths and real statistics
The most common question potential buyers ask: is it really a hybrid? Nissan X-Trail saves fuel as much as marketers promise? In the city cycle, especially in traffic jams, consumption is truly minimal, since the engine often operates in optimal mode or is completely turned off. However, outside the city the situation changes dramatically.
On the highway, at speeds above 110 km/h, the gasoline engine is forced to constantly work to maintain the battery charge and power the electric motor. In such conditions fuel consumption may approach the performance of a conventional crossover with an internal combustion engine. Owners note that the stated 5-6 liters per 100 km are achieved only in ideal urban conditions.
Don't forget about the quality of the fuel. The e-POWER system is sensitive to octane number and fuel quality, since the turbo engine operates in a narrow speed range. The use of low-quality gasoline can lead to detonation and accelerated wear of the piston group, which will affect the reliability of the entire hybrid installation.

Reliability and resource of the hybrid battery
The heart of this system is a lithium-ion battery located under the cabin floor. Manufacturers claim a high resource, but reviews from owners give a more complete picture. In severe winter conditions, the battery can quickly discharge and the system switches to charge support mode, which increases the load on the generator.
A key factor in durability is the thermoregulation system. Unlike some competitors, Nissan uses active cooling and heating of the battery. However, if parked for a long time in severe frost without preheating, the system may not have time to reach operating mode, which will lead to a decrease in power.
An important point is the cost of replacing the battery in case of failure. Although the likelihood of such an event is low, the price of the component is comparable to the cost of the car itself. Therefore, many car owners recommend monitoring the battery condition through diagnostic scanners at least once a year.

Comfort and handling: what drivers say
The handling of the crossover delights those who are accustomed to classic automatic transmissions. The absence of conventional gear changes makes the ride incredibly smooth and the steering very responsive. However, some drivers complain of a lack of tactile connection with the road when driving over uneven surfaces.
The suspension is tuned for comfort, but roll may occur during active driving. The stability control system works effectively, but sometimes intervenes too late, which can frighten an inexperienced driver. It's important to note that electric motor Provides excellent traction at low speeds, making parking and maneuvering in tight yards a breeze.
Inside the cabin, sound insulation is at a high level, but the sound of a running generator can be heard when you press the gas pedal sharply. This is not a defect, but rather a design feature that must be accepted. If you're looking for EV-like quiet, be prepared to compromise.
What happens when the battery runs out?
When the main battery is deeply discharged, the system automatically starts the engine to generate energy, and the power of the electric motor can be temporarily limited to prevent complete discharge.
Maintenance and cost of ownership
Operating a hybrid requires a special approach to maintenance. Although the engine operates in a gentle mode, oil and filters must be changed strictly according to regulations. Failure to perform scheduled maintenance may result in system failure and loss of warranty, which is especially true for new vehicles.
The cost of spare parts for a hybrid system is significantly higher than for conventional versions. For example, an inverter or motor control controller are expensive. Owners are advised to choose official dealers, where there are qualified specialists in hybrid technologies.
Many owners note that fuel savings cover additional maintenance costs only during intensive use in the city. If you drive less than 15 thousand kilometers per year, the payback of the hybrid system may take several years.
Before the start of the winter season, be sure to check the antifreeze level in the battery cooling system, as freezing can lead to irreversible damage to the modules.
Comparison with competitors and conclusions
Comparing Nissan X-Trail e-POWER with analogues from Toyota or Honda, you can see that the Japanese competitor offers a more progressive system. While competitors often use a classic hybrid design, where the engine directly drives the wheels, this one uses purely electric propulsion. This gives an advantage in comfort, but loses in efficiency at high speeds.
The table below shows the main differences in the characteristics of hybrid crossovers:
| Model | Hybrid type | Consumption (city) | Features |
|---|---|---|---|
| Nissan X-Trail | Serial (e-POWER) | 6.5 l | Electric propulsion only |
| Toyota RAV4 Hybrid | Parallel | 5.8 l | The engine turns the wheels |
| Honda CR-V Hybrid | Series-parallel | 6.2 l | Hybrid powertrain |
Ultimately, the choice depends on your priorities. If you need maximum dynamics in the city and a smooth ride - Nissan out of competition. If you drive a lot on the highway and want to save fuel, you should consider other options.
The Nissan X-Trail e-POWER is ideal for the city, but requires compromises for frequent long-distance highway trips due to the way the generator operates.
Owner Frequently Asked Questions (FAQ)
Can I tow a trailer with the Nissan X-Trail e-POWER?
Officially, the manufacturer allows towing trailers up to 1,500 kg, but the hybrid system operates in maximum load mode. This can lead to overheating of the battery and an increase in fuel consumption to 10-12 liters per 100 km.
How does a car behave when the engine breaks down?
If the gasoline generator fails, the car will be able to move only on the energy reserve in the battery. The power reserve will be about 5-10 km, after which the car will stop. In this case, evacuation will be required.
Is it necessary to warm up the engine in winter before driving?
Warming up the engine is not required for the mechanical part, since the electric motor is ready to work immediately. However, to warm up the interior and battery, it is recommended to let the system operate for 5-10 minutes in “Standby” mode before driving.
Does driving style affect fuel consumption?
Yes, an aggressive driving style with sudden starts significantly increases consumption, since the battery is quickly discharged and the engine is forced to operate at high speeds to recharge it.
